An old boss of mine used to acknowledge people that had contributed excessively high LoCs at the weekly standup. Typically it used to be an indicator that somebody had completed a large portion of work. Then a new guy started topping the LoC charts every week, and it was discovered that he was reformatting every file he touched to use his preferred indentation scheme.

It was a pretty lighthearted thing to begin with, but they stopped mentioning it entirely after that.

In 1982 Apple was having programmers report lines of code. Bill Atkinson refactored Quickdraw and put down a negative number, -2000 lines of code. Then they stopped asking him to fill out the form. https://www.folklore.org/StoryView.py?story=Negative_2000_Li...
